Abstract

Andaliman (Zanthoxylum acanthopodium DC.) a plant beloing to the Zanthoxylum genus is widely found in North Sumatra. Andaliman has been traditionally used by local people to treat various diseases. Several secondary metabolites reported from the genus Zanthoxylum include coumarins, flavonoids, lignans, terpenoids, steroids, amides, alkaloids and phthalate derivatives. Differences in geographical location and the ecosystem where a plant grows can result in different types of secondary metabolites. Therefore, it is interesting to conduct research on the isolation of secondary metabolites from Andaliman originating from North Sumatra. This study aimed to isolate and determine the structure of the secondary metabolites contained in the nonpolar fraction of the Andaliman stem wood from North Sumatra. The methods used in this study included extraction and fractionation using n-hexane, chloroform, and ethyl acetate respectively. The n-hexane fraction was then separated and purified using vacuum liquid chromatography (VLC), gravity column chromatography (GCC) and monitored using thin layer chromatography (TLC). The determination of structure was carried out using Nuclear Magnetic Resonance (NMR) and Fourier Transform Infra Red (FTIR) spectroscopies. The pure isolate was obtained as a yellow oil of 466.1 mg. Based on FTIR and NMR analyses as well as a comparison of spectroscopic data with literature, the isolate was identified as a phthalate derivative, namely di(2-ethylhexyl)phthalate.
